Core Insights - The event "Thousand-Year Donghu: Nanchang Origin" concluded successfully, showcasing the cultural heritage of Nanchang through a four-day writer's exploration [1][3] Group 1: Event Overview - The writer's exploration was organized by various local cultural and governmental bodies, including the Nanchang Municipal Party Committee Propaganda Department and the East Lake District Cultural Bureau [3] - The event featured six renowned writers and local cultural figures who aimed to explore Nanchang's cultural roots and inject new literary energy into cultural heritage [3][5] Group 2: Activities and Engagement - The exploration included visits to significant cultural landmarks such as the Memorial Tower, the original site of the Nanchang Wind Tunnel, and the Tengwang Pavilion, allowing writers to engage with the city's history and culture [5][6] - A "Famous Writers Dialogue Salon" was held to discuss the core values of East Lake as the cultural origin of Nanchang, emphasizing contemporary expressions of red culture and the role of bookstore culture in urban empowerment [6][7] Group 3: Writer Reflections - Writer Xu Jian praised the meticulous preparation of the event, highlighting the blend of Nanchang's historical and contemporary cultural elements, and suggested establishing a literary creation base [9] - Other writers shared their impressions, noting the unique understanding of contemporary life by Nanchang residents and the potential for literary exploration in themes such as local cuisine and the spirit of aviation [9]
